The Challenge: A Fragmented Agency Nervous System
For most agencies, information lives in silos. Project updates are buried in email threads, tasks are tracked in a project management tool, client feedback is stuck in Slack channels, and key insights exist only in meeting transcripts.
This fragmentation makes answering a simple question like "What is our current status?" a manual and time-consuming task. Leaders must hunt for information across multiple platforms, ask team members for updates, and piece together a coherent picture. This reactive process wastes valuable time and often leads to decisions based on incomplete or outdated information.

How to Query Your Agency’s Status in 3 Steps
Implementing a queryable status system involves unifying your data, deploying an intelligent agent, and leveraging natural language.
Step 1: Unify Your Data into a Central Memory
Before you can ask a question, the answer must exist in one place. The first step is to create a central database that automatically ingests data from all your workstreams.
The Second Brain System uses a "headless" architecture to achieve this. It works behind the scenes, connecting to your existing tools like email and Slack. An "Email Sentinel" processes messages, strips out irrelevant signatures, and files the core message. It organizes all this information using a P.A.R.A. 2.0 framework (Projects, Areas, Resources, Archives), ensuring every piece of data is structured and linked to the correct initiative.
Step 2: Implement a Stateful AI Chat Agent
A standard chatbot is "stateless," meaning it forgets the conversation after each interaction. To effectively query your agency, you need a "stateful" agent. A stateful agent remembers context, understands your project history, and knows your preferences.
The agent within the Second Brain System is stateful by design. It maintains a persistent memory of your projects, team roles, and past queries. This allows it to understand nuanced questions and provide answers that are relevant to your ongoing work, not just isolated keywords.
Step 3: Ask Natural Language Questions
Once the system is in place, getting a comprehensive status update is as simple as having a conversation. The AI agent translates your plain English questions into precise database queries and returns a synthesized answer in seconds.
- Query Example 1: "What’s the latest update on the Spring Campaign?" The agent scans the central database for the "Spring Campaign" project. It identifies the "Last Active" heartbeat, summarizes the most recent tasks and communications, and presents a concise status report.
- Query Example 2: "Show me all outstanding tasks for the design team." The agent filters the database for records where "Area" is "Design Team" and "Status" is "Outstanding." It then generates a clean, actionable list of tasks and their owners.
- Query Example 3: "Summarize our communications with Client Y this week." The agent pulls all emails and meeting notes linked to "Client Y" from the past seven days, generating a bulleted summary to prepare you for your next call.
